Overview
Located on Joe Shuster Way just off King Street West, Fuzion is a 14-storey modern condo building right next door to the similarly designed The Bridge. Conceptualized as a link between Liberty Village and King Street, Fuzion offers a full mix of functionality and urban convenience.
With a mix of one and two-bedroom suites, the building has 245 West End condos for sale and for rent. The suites feature open-concept kitchens and living areas with laminate wood flooring and floor-to-ceiling windows with sliding glass doors out onto a private balcony. Modern stainless steel appliances and ensuite laundry make cooking and housekeeping a breeze, plus a lot of natural light will make your home feel warm and welcoming. The building has some fun and energetic amenities, perfect for entertaining friends or relaxing on your own.
Connecting South Parkdale, King West, and Liberty Village, Fuzion is immersed in a growing neighbourhood with a ton of new and interesting places to explore including Toronto’s Entertainment District and the charming Queen Street West.

Most Notable Features
Urban convenience: Located just off King Street, steps to Liberty Village, and just a short walk to the best of Toronto’s West End, Fuzion offers a unique urban advantage for residents who want to be connected. Shops, groceries, entertainment, and TTC—it’s all at your fingertips.
Energetic amenities: Fuzion brings together a tasteful mix of relaxing amenities and energetic facilities, designed for the young urban homeowner. Relax after work on the rooftop deck and garden, go Zen in the yoga studio, or enjoy splashing around in the swimming pool.
Neighbourhood park: In addition to the rooftop garden and patio, residents can find Rita Cox Park just to the west of Fuzion. It’s a small but special outdoor space with a children’s playground, picnic tables, and a tree-lined field for throwing a Frisbee or sun tanning, a perfect addition to these Toronto condos.

About 20 Joe Shuster Way, Toronto


With an urban condo at 20 Joe Shuster Way, residents will live within the South Parkdale neighbourhood at the junction of King Street West and Liberty Village. With many cafes, restaurants, and quaint shops along Queen Street and north to Dundas, plus many new and interesting businesses in Liberty Village to the south, this area offers a balanced urban experience with lots of convenience and thrill. Ideal for young working professionals, you can easily enjoy Toronto’s Entertainment District, Queen Street West joints such as the Drake Hotel, or explore the recreational activities popping up in Liberty Village. The convenient TTC along Queen Street and King Street give residents easy access to Toronto’s Financial District and the Waterfront. Some local hangouts that you should check out include The Craft Brasserie & Grill on Atlantic Avenue for a sprawling pub, Mildred’s Temple Kitchen for a global cuisine, and Beaconsfield for an intimate tequila bar.
You will find many nearby shops and markets in the neighbourhood, with a large Metro Supermarket and Pharmacy found in Liberty Village on Lynn Williams Street.
If you’re in need of some greenery, you can find several green spaces in Liberty Village, and you can trek over to Trinity Bellwoods on Queen Street, a great spot for all kinds of outdoor recreation from baseball to picnics.

Residents at Fuzion have several TTC options from streetcars along Queen and King Street to buses throughout Liberty Village. For drivers, the area is car-friendly and you can access the Gardiner Expressway via Dufferin Street.
